The course method, inspired by the Agostini school (French method used in French and Belgian academies and conservatories) is divided between technique and drums. At the rate of one session each we will focus once on technique and movements outside the drums (on pads) and the other time on the drums and the application of technique and movements. -> The technique lessons and the movements will be those of the so-called 'Moeller technique' that I learned through his direct lineage of student. -> The drum lessons are greatly inspired by the pedagogy of the M.A.I. (Music Academy International - Nancy (fr)) and in particular that of Richard-Paul Morellini, renowned instructor. The courses are complete, in-depth but above all specifically thought of to be progressive. They are suitable for children from 7 years old as well as adults of all ages. => Particular attention is paid to the movements and their correct application, to the total independence of the limbs and finally to an understanding of the rhythm and its theory. My main goal is to give the student complete control behind the drums and skills to be able to self-learn any piece in any musical style. 1 hour of weekly lessons are never enough, they should only be used to fuel the passion that will make you play at home more and more. On demand or for advancs students: - I am very passionate about the study of South American rhythms. Due to their complexity, apart from the samba and Baïon ostinatos, they are not included in the program before the advanced level. They can be at the request of the student. - I am also specialized in metal (musical style) and double pedal. The latter is not included in the program unless requested by the student. The double pedal courses are based on the methodology of Virgil Donati. Technique: * Moeller technique (the 'whipping motion' - the Free stroke -Full/Half/Low stroke - accepting the rebound - its application etc.) * Snare rudiments and their applications through reading systems * Readings of scores and exercises for the snare drum * Speed drills * Military marches * Control of the different subdivisions (quarter notes - eighth notes - triplets - sixteenth notes - quintuplets - sextuplets - triple eighth notes - nonolets etc.) * Displacement of accents and polyrhythms * On request, double pedal technique (application of the Moeller to the double pedal as well as everything listed above but with the feet) Drums: * Bass drum reading and independance * Snare drum reading and independance * Applications of ghost notes * The 16 sixteenth-notes ostinatos * Jazz readings and independence * Binary and ternary readings * Coordination and movements of both feet * Dynamics on the instrument * Creation of fills and original drum grooves * On request, application of the double pedal * On request or for advanced students, readings and independence of South American rhythms (study and independence of the clave/Cascara/Mozambique etc.)

Often considered a tiresome burden, music theory is to music what grammar is to language. It is a tool, a code that allows us to understand how our language works. Whether you're using words or notes, it's the same! This is why it is important to learn music theory pragmatically, keeping in mind that it is here to help us understand different musical languages, not at all to impose strict rules. In fact, it would be unthinkable to learn the grammar of a language without ever seeing its relevance in everyday practice! The method I use in my singing lessons is divided into two main parts: the technique and the repertoire. In vocal technique, we will work on specific aspects such as the anatomy of the phonatory apparatus, its functioning, breathing, vocal emission, extension exercises, vocal register, vocal agility and vocal hygiene. . In the repertoire, we will mainly work on songs that help and support the development of everyone's artistic personality, and we will choose songs that can help the student acquire new vocal language and vocal cues. With me you can work on songs in Italian (I am a native Italian speaker), in English (I graduated from the Brussels Conservatory in English under the direction of my singing teacher David Linx), in French and in Spanish (languages that I studied, spoke and sung) and finally in Portuguese (a language that I studied a lot thanks to the Brazilian music that I sang and from which I learned a lot). My method is for anyone of any age who has decided to use their voice consciously, so not only singers but also actors, teachers and anyone who has to use the voice in their profession. With children, the method will focus more on rhythm, singing and musical awakening.
